Dr. Ed Brookes is a Research Fellow at the University of Hull's Energy and Environmental Institute, specializing in cultural geography and climate resilience. His work focuses on community engagement through participatory arts, flood adaptation, and the role of cultural heritage in urban planning.
Research Themes:
- Arts & participatory methods in climate resilience
- Water governance and urban flooding
- Brutalist architecture and cultural memory
- Climate policy and community co-design
Grants & Projects:
- Lead investigator on ESRC-funded Arts, Heritage and Liveability project
- Co-investigator in AHRC-funded Risky Cities and From Noah to Now
- KE Fellow for HIKE: Risky Cities knowledge exchange initiatives
Brookes collaborates with institutions like the Leverhulme Centre for Water Cultures and the Yorkshire & Humber Climate Commission to advance interdisciplinary climate solutions.
